Minor update:
1.0.6 (07/09/2013)

  • Add unwatched item count for folders in media browser;
  • Allow reset new flag action to work on manually created folders;
  • Automatically recalculate the new recording flag when moving files in the media browser;
  • Change web interface file editor to use fixed-space font and style text area to match rest of interface;
  • Improve compatibility with recent versions of Internet Explorer;
  • Allow changing the watched channel by clicking on the channel icon in various places;
  • Minor bug fixes.
The unwatched item count looks like this (slightly worse in IE but still usable):

Hi all can anyone tell me what the little red numbers on the folders in media/my video mean. I thought it meant there was that number of unwatched files inside but one of my folders has the number 12 on it and only has two files inside.
cheers
Andy:)
 
Click on OPT+ and 'Reset new flag' to fix it for that folder. The count is maintained by the Humax software but not all custom packages yet update it properly (although the new automatic ones do)

It shows an unread figure for empty folders.

You need to run the 'reset new flag' action from the OPT+ menu next to the folder. Not all packages have always properly updated that flag although if you watch or move recordings via the standard Humax controls then it will be fine. Not all of the web interface properly does the update either but that will be fixed in the next version.
